    ‘You Me, & Tuscany’ assessment: Halle Bailey and Rege‑Jean Web page coast via a shiny rom‑com

    It’s laborious to get something unique made nowadays, not to mention a romantic comedy. Watching “You, Me & Tuscany,” you may assume it’s tailored from a breezy novel or impressed by a well-thumbed paperback pulled from an airport rack. Surprisingly, it’s not. Kat Coiro’s movie is an unique, written alongside Ryan and Kristin Engle, and that alone earns it a sure baseline goodwill. In a fractured moviegoing ecosystem the place protected bets and recognizable IP dominate, a innocent, star-driven rom-com can really feel like sufficient, a minimum of on paper. That’s very true with two interesting leads behind the wheel, Rege-Jean Web page and Halle Bailey, each of whom arrive with built-in audiences and simple display screen presence.

    The film is aware of precisely who it’s for. That is the cinematic equal of a seaside learn, the sort of shiny escapism folks devour on a airplane. The acquainted components are all current: a wonderful international locale, an initially prickly romantic dynamic, a sizzling and emotionally unavailable love curiosity, and an aggressive suspension of disbelief. The outside photographs of Tuscany look attractive, the persons are lovely, and the story unfolds precisely as anticipated. The issue shouldn’t be that “You, Me & Tuscany” sticks to the components, however that it hardly ever does something ingenious with it.

    Coiro is clearly not aiming for realism. There’s a sitcom-like power to the entire manufacturing, strengthened by inside units trying as if it had been shot largely on a soundstage. That tone may need labored higher if the script leaned more durable into heightened comedy, however as an alternative it performs all the pieces by the e-book, even because the plot turns into more and more ridiculous. Bailey, charming and luminous as ever, performs Anna, a culinary faculty dropout whose goals of touring to Italy and immersing herself in meals tradition had been formed by her late mom. After her mom dies from most cancers, Anna loses her momentum and winds up beginning her personal housesitting enterprise for the rich elites in New York Metropolis, going via the motions and quietly mourning a life she by no means fairly began.

    Enter Matteo, performed by Marco Cavani, whom Anna meet cutes at a bar. In a tidy little bit of rom-com comfort, he lives in Tuscany and simply occurs to be on the town on enterprise. He encourages Anna to lastly take the Italy journey she and her mom deliberate. When Anna arrives in Tuscany, it simply so occurs to coincide with a large annual competition, the sort that solely exists in films the place timing bends effortlessly to serve the plot. You may virtually hear the mechanism clicking into place.

    Issues solely get extra strained from there. Unable to discover a place to remain, Anna sneaks into Matteo’s villa for the evening, solely to get up to his household interrogating her. In a panic, she claims to be Matteo’s fiancé. Earlier than there’s even time to course of such a bombshell, the complete prolonged household descends on the villa, keen to fulfill and welcome her into their orbit. The entire sequence is infused with “My Huge Fats Greek Marriage ceremony” power, an affiliation the movie leans into even more durable due to a cameo from Nia Vardalos herself.

    That is additionally the place the precise romance begins. Matteo’s brother Michael, performed by Web page, enters the image because the rugged, soft-spoken counterpoint to Matteo’s polished appeal. Michael is blue-collar, emotionally reserved, and blessed with a jawline that does him no favors by way of subtlety. He and Anna rapidly develop a rapport that the movie needs us to learn as electrical. When she asks him how such a hunk of a person shouldn’t be married, his reply is pure rom-com shorthand: “As a result of I at all times fall for the mistaken lady.”

    Moments like that reinforce simply how rigidly the film follows the style playbook. The extra you interrogate the story, the shakier it turns into. Anna insists the household not inform Matteo she has arrived unannounced, and apparently nobody thinks of texting him. The household additionally owns a wildly profitable restaurant that conveniently turns into the place the place Anna reconnects with cooking and, by extension, her mom. Later, the patriarch suffers a head damage on the eve of the competition’s large finale, leaving Anna as the one particular person able to saving the restaurant and main the cost. She has 5 hours to create a completely new menu. References to “The Bear” are made, simply in case you might be questioning which culinary fantasy universe we’re working in.

    In the meantime, Anna and Michael fall laborious and quick. They alternate smitten glances, run via vineyards as sprinklers activate on cue, and kiss passionately towards postcard-perfect backdrops. That is all commonplace challenge for the style, and to Coiro’s credit score, she shouldn’t be pretending that is something apart from a consolation film. Nonetheless, there comes a degree when appeal alone shouldn’t be sufficient. The movie retains asking the viewers to just accept one comfort after one other with out ever grounding the characters in something resembling emotional actuality. Ultimately, the contrivances pile as much as the purpose the place staying invested turns into a chore.

    The film is at its greatest within the kitchen. Watching meals get ready, plated, and shared carries real heat, and Bailey sells Anna’s rediscovery of goal extra convincingly there than wherever else. The movie additionally livens up every time Anna’s pal Claire, performed by Aziza Scott, leaves voice messages from New York that act as a operating commentary on the absurdity of all of it. One voicemail jokingly warns that Anna is headed towards the Italian model of “Get Out,” and it is among the few moments that acknowledges simply how unusual this case really is.

    Finally, “You, Me & Tuscany” appears to counsel that mendacity your method right into a household and a way of belonging shouldn’t be solely acceptable, however oddly empowering. When the cooking stops and the surroundings fades into the background, the film turns into curiously airless. The romance by no means deepens sufficient to rise above the contrivances, and too many jokes revolve round how good-looking Web page is fairly than constructing character or pressure. You’ll know whether or not this film is your velocity throughout the first fifteen minutes.

    “You, Me & Tuscany” is satisfactory, nice, and infrequently diverting. However by the point the credit rolled, I used to be greater than able to get off the prepare.

    YOU, ME & TUSCANY is now enjoying in theaters.
